Output 8349178fa6bae6ffff70e43e7e7ba2a5fe985b29b8d07f6bd6ecc156fae73f65:0

value
587226520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30424e08e6fb91c8319b86fd989a733ae392a1d8 OP_EQUAL
address
366Bnh4UVcs1dLpwfu3uDRzz8JTwwFNoLB
transaction
8349178fa6bae6ffff70e43e7e7ba2a5fe985b29b8d07f6bd6ecc156fae73f65
spent
true